Minted mafia: Omerta City of Gangsters goes gold

Kalypso has announced that sleep-with-the-fishes-em-up mob strategy title Omerta: City of Gangsters has gone gold, and will reach retailers on 12 February. It appears that the game will be available earlier through the medium of digital downloading however, as Steam has it listed for 31 January (though it’s possible that’s just an error.)

In Omerta you’ll be expanding your gangster empire in 1920s Atlantic City through both strategic management and turn-based combat. First though, you’ll need to establish yourself in the criminal underworld and climb the ranks of mob hierarchy.

The game is being developed by Haemimont, the same team behind Tropico 3 and Tropico 4.
